Alzheimer’s care in Sanborn incorporates memory care activities and therapies to reduce residents’ confusion and agitation. Sanborn memory care also provides security features and supervision, along with trained staff. If you’re considering dementia care in Sanborn, know it’s a safe setting for your older relative.

The average cost of senior living in Sanborn is 2,280 per month. Cheaper nearby regions include Butterfield, MN with an average of 1,957 per month.

The cost of memory care facilities in Sanborn, Minnesota ranges from $1,825 to $2,688. The average Memory Care cost in Sanborn, Minnesota is 2,280. Prices often vary based on care provided, amenities, unit size, and more.
